Delhi HC Seeks Stand on Petition Seeking Appointment of Authority for Licensing of Sound Systems - (24 Sep 2021)

ENVIRONMENT

Delhi High Court has sought Delhi Government's stand on a petition seeking appointment of an authority for the purpose of granting license to persons/ companies involved in playing sound system at public functions/ events, within permissible limits under the Noise Pollution (Regulations and Control) Act, 2000.
